[0007] In summary, the use of CAD spline method has many human factors interference, which is not conducive to the research of automatic identification and calculation theory of highway alignment
Based on the curvature method, azimuth method and comprehensive method, the joint adjustment method, azimuth method and least squares method all use vehicle-mounted GPS data to study the calculation method of road alignment parameters. In complex environments such as satellite signals are affected by occlusion or multi-path, and the car body cannot guarantee to drive strictly in accordance with the center line and the car body shakes, the calculated curvature or azimuth will fluctuate based on a certain trend, even if a specific sampling step is selected Calculation will also lose the accuracy of judgment, which is not conducive to the recognition and calculation of line shape

Abstract

The invention discloses a vehicle-mounted POS-based highway alignment feature recognition and parameter calculation method and belongs to the technical field of a combined navigation positioning system and measurement. The method comprises acquiring vehicle position parameters, a velocity parameter and an attitude parameter, extracting heading angle information and a sampling point mileage, calculating outline curvature distribution of all the sections, dividing initial highway alignment into a linear part and a circular curve part, adjusting window sizes of the linear line and circular curve, calculating easement curve alignment parameters, and carrying out statistics on the change of the all-section curvature along with the mileage according to the linear alignment parameters, the circular curve alignment parameters and the easement curve alignment parameters to obtain the optimized alignment features and parameters of all the sections. The data acquisition method can provide the attitude information of the carrier, improve the efficiency and accuracy, reduce white noise-caused influence through MFM-smoothed heading angle information, effectively eliminates grain noise and solves the problem of huge calculated amount. The window automatic recognition method greatly reduces human factor-caused influence and reduces workload.

technical field [0001] The invention belongs to the field of combined navigation and positioning system and measurement technology, and in particular relates to a road alignment feature recognition and parameter calculation method based on a vehicle-mounted POS. Background technique [0002] The collection and calculation of highway alignment data is an important task in the process of highway popularization survey. At present, there are mainly two research methods for road alignment calculation at home and abroad: (1) research on the selection and combination of basic elements of road design and alignment fitting based on mathematical models; (2) research on the selection of basic elements of road design combined with CAD technology Combination and linear fitting. Relevant foreign scholars tend to identify road alignment first and then study, including arc length-curvature method, slope method and comprehensive method.
